4

私の現在のプロジェクトでは、コミット メッセージの特定の形式に従うように求められます。(プロジェクトは SVN を使用します。)

Mylyn 形式では、次のように変換されます。

${USER_INITIALS}: ${task.key} [(${connector.task.prefix}) "${task.description}"] -

変数は「疑似コード」ですが、${USER_INITIALS}残りは Mylyn コミット変数で動作します。

環境変数を使用して、テンプレートを .xml に保存できれば便利です.settings/org.eclipse.mylyn.team.ui.prefs。その後、プロジェクトの全員がそれを使用できます。

上記の実際の疑似コード (および既存の環境変数)を試しました。明らかに、コミット時に空の文字列に置き換えられるため、これらのいずれも解決されません。PATHUSER

解決策はありますか?


PS SVN コミットのすべてのプロパティである SVN ユーザー名に依存しないのはなぜですか? SVN を LDAP サーバーに統合しているため、(数値の) EMPLID が返されます。したがって、一目でわかる帰属表示にはあまり役に立ちません (これが望ましいことです)。

4

2 に答える 2